ABSTRACT OF THE DISCLOSURE Continuous process for producing carbon disulfide by reaction of sulfur and hydrocarbon gas containing a multi-carbon hydrocarbon having at least three carbon atoms at a pressure in the range of 1.0 to 12 atmospheres. A stream of sulfur at a temperature of at least 650°C and a stream of the hydrocarbon gas are fed into a reaction zone continuously. The flow conditions and mixing conditions of said gas and vapor streams are such that the hydrocarbon gas becomes substantially completely mixed with the sulphur vapor before the hydrocarbon comes into contact with a wall of the reaction zone. The improvement comprises moving the reaction mixture vertically from the zone of introduction of the hydrocarbon stream, the temperatures and rates of flow of the vapor and gas are such that the calculated mixing temperature thereof is in the range of about 585°to 700°C., preferably about 625° to 675°C.
